Types of support available
In Silver Bay, survivors can access a variety of support services, including:
- Lawyers: Legal professionals who can assist with protective orders, custody issues, and other legal matters.
- Therapists: Mental health professionals specializing in trauma-informed care to help survivors heal.
- Shelters: Safe places offering temporary housing for those in need of protection.
- Hotlines: Confidential support lines providing crisis intervention and guidance.
- Legal Aid: Organizations offering free or low-cost legal assistance to those who qualify.

Safety planning basics
Creating a safety plan can help survivors prepare for emergencies. Key elements include:
- Identifying safe places to go in case of immediate danger.
- Establishing a code word with friends or family for discreet communication.
- Gathering essential documents and items in advance, such as identification and financial information.
